    Brighton defender Ben White has signed a new four-year contract at the club until June 2024.

    The 22-year-old spent last season on loan at Leeds United in the Championship andhad been linked with a permanent moveto Elland Road.

    The Brighton academy product has also previously had loan spells at Newport County and Peterborough.

    "I have been looking forward to working with Ben for a long time," said boss Graham Potter.

    "He was a player I was well aware of, even before I came to the club.

    "He had a brilliant season helping Leeds to the title last season, and now he has the opportunity to show his qualities in the Premier League."
